A part time 18.5 hour vacancy has arisen for a Band 4 Assistant Psychologists to join NHS GG&C’s Digital Therapies Team (DTT) (formerly cCBT). The Digital Therapies Team supports patients across NHS GG&C to access and engage with digital therapy interventions which are delivered exclusively online. The service’s digital offerings include support for people with mild to moderate mental health conditions such as anxiety and low mood, support for people experiencing long term health conditions, support for parents during the perinatal period and child and young people experiencing low mood and/or anxiety.
The successful postholders will support patient engagement activities to optimise patients’ uptake and clinical outcomes from accessing a digital intervention. You will also assist in quality improvement projects, promoting the digital interventions and providing information sessions to people interested in finding out more about digital interventions. The successful postholder will also work into other digitally delivered psychological therapy (PT) teams, including the PT Groups Service. They will also support the implementation of novel digital self management tools for patients waiting to commence a traditional psychological therapy.
You’ll hold a minimum 2:1 undergraduate honours degree in Psychology or equivalent, be eligible for graduate membership of the British Psychological Society, and have an interest in applying Psychology to working with people with psychological difficulties. You’ll be able to provide evidence of right to work in the UK without restriction. Knowledge of psychological theory and models of application is essential, along with sound knowledge of research methodology and data collection. The postholders should be able to work within a team but also be able to work independently. The postholders should be able to demonstrate excellent interpersonal and organisational skills.
You’ll join the large and dynamic South Glasgow psychology department, and have access to a range of professional development and CPD opportunities.
